Description
Studio portrait of 4195 Private Frederick William Nicholls 25th Battalion of Lismore, NSW. A farmer prior to enlisting, he embarked from Sydney aboard HMAT Commonwealth (A73) on 28 March 1916. Pte Nicholls was killed in action, in the trenches near Flers, France on 14 November 1916, aged 34. He is buried in the Warlencourt British Cemetery, France.
